Pulmonary cryptococcosis in non-AIDS patients
Jin-Quan Yu1, Ke-Jing Tang, Bing-Ling Xu
1Department of Pulmonary Medicine, The First Affiliated Hospital of Sun Yat-sen University, 58 ZhongShan Rd., Guangzhou, Guangdong, China.
Pulmonary cryptococcosis in non-acquired immunodeficiency syndrome (AIDS) patients is effectively managed with antifungal therapy and surgery. These patients demonstrate a good prognosis, with no reported relapse, dissemination, or death after appropriate treatment.
Area of Science:
- Pulmonology
- Infectious Diseases
- Mycology
Background:
- Pulmonary cryptococcosis is a fungal infection that can affect individuals without acquired immunodeficiency syndrome (AIDS).
- Understanding the clinical presentation and outcomes in non-AIDS patients is crucial for effective management.
Purpose of the Study:
- To investigate the clinical features, management strategies, and prognosis of pulmonary cryptococcosis in patients without AIDS.
- To evaluate the effectiveness of current treatment modalities in this specific patient population.
Main Methods:
- Retrospective study of 24 non-AIDS patients with pathologically confirmed pulmonary cryptococcosis.
- Analysis of clinical data, including symptoms, comorbidities, radiological findings (chest CT), diagnostic methods (biopsy), treatment approaches (surgery, antifungal therapy), and patient outcomes.
Main Results:
- The study included 24 patients (15 male, 9 female) aged 24-65 years, with 13 having comorbidities.
- Common symptoms included cough, chest tightness, expectoration, and fever. Chest CT revealed pulmonary nodules, masses, or consolidations, predominantly in lower lobes.
- Treatment involved surgery (9 patients) and/or antifungal therapy (fluconazole, voriconazole). No concurrent cryptococcal meningitis was observed.
Conclusions:
- Non-AIDS patients with pulmonary cryptococcosis exhibit a favorable prognosis when managed appropriately.
- Combined surgical resection and antifungal therapy appear effective, with no observed relapses or mortality in the follow-up period.
